## Authentication

ProsePatrol (our documentation linter) needs to talk to the rules registry before it can lint anything. Support folks: if you see 401s, it's almost always a stale credential, not a broken rule set. For quick local checks against the staging registry, use the bearer token just below.

login token, yajeg-fawif: eyJhbGciOiJIUzI1NiIsInR5cCI6IkpXVCJ9.eyJzdWIiOiIEdPQYnZXaZIn0.HSRTnYZBx0Qc

Quick heads-up on Pinwheel UI versioning: we cut a minor release every sprint, and anything touching component props needs a changeset file in the PR. No changeset, no merge — the bot will nag you. Majors are rare and go through the design council first. The full policy, with examples of what counts as breaking, lives on the internal page below.

wiki page, bahip-yahip: https://grafana.qirvanlabs.corp/browse/display/projects/cc3a1b9dbfc9

# Break-Glass Access — InvoForge Renderer

Plugin authors normally interact with the InvoForge PDF renderer through the sandboxed plugin API only. Break-glass access exists solely for incidents where a malformed plugin corrupts the render queue and the sandbox cannot be reached. Request approval from the on-call steward first; all break-glass sessions are logged and reviewed within 24 hours. Once approval is granted, unlock the emergency console using the recovery passphrase that appears immediately below.

recovery phrase for yawif-hahif: druys-kelius-ralax-raliel

Ticket #—Missed Pick-up: Raffle Drums

Two brass raffle drums for the Copperfield staff party were not collected from the Dunmow Lane storeroom yesterday. Pick-up rebooked with Swiftwren Couriers for tomorrow, 09:00–10:00 window. Receiving site: Halloway Hall, rear entrance, ask for the events steward. Drums are pre-loaded with stubs and sealed; do not open. Sign the chain-of-custody slip on arrival. When the courier arrives, apply the hand-over instruction noted below.

handover note for kawif-kagep: the ulaius norwyn courier leaves the norok aldok wenix oliael ulays kelox fraeth kelix ledger at gate 6848 under passcode 516531